The divorce of Pastor Chris Oyakhilome and his former wife, Anita Ebhodaghe, in 2016 marked the end of a union that had endured for over two decades. The couple, which had tied the knot in a small ceremony in Nigeria in 1991, faced challenges in their marriage, leading to their separation in 2014.

Despite their best efforts to reconcile, the relationship ultimately ended in divorce, causing ripples within their social and religious circles.

The dissolution of their marriage brought significant changes to both Pastor Chris and his former wife’s lives. As prominent figures in the Christ Embassy ministry, their divorce garnered widespread attention and speculation, with many seeking to understand the reasons behind the split.

While the exact details of their divorce remain private, it is clear that their decision had a profound impact on their personal and professional lives.

The divorce of Pastor Chris Oyakhilome and his now ex-wife marked the end of an era for the couple, signaling a new chapter in their individual journeys.

Faith and love intertwined in Pastor Chris and wife’s marriage

Pastor Chris Oyakhilome and Anita Ebhodaghe’s journey began during their time as students. They met while studying at the Bendel State University in Nigeria. Their initial encounter blossomed into a relationship characterized by shared interests, faith and aspirations. During the early years of their courtship, they nurtured their bond, laying the foundation for a lifelong partnership.

In 1991, Pastor Chris and his wife exchanged vows in a modest wedding ceremony held in Nigeria. The occasion marked the beginning of their marital journey as they embarked on a life together grounded in their shared Christian beliefs and commitment to serving others. Their union was celebrated by family and friends, symbolizing the start of a new chapter filled with hope, love and mutual support.

As they navigated the complexities of married life, Pastor Chris Oyakhilome and Anita Ebhodaghe remained dedicated to each other, building a life intertwined with their shared faith and values.

Their marriage was not only a personal commitment but also a partnership in ministry, as they worked together to spread the message of Christianity through the Christ Embassy ministry. Through their union, they inspired multiple people with their love story and devotion to their spiritual mission.

The end of an era

Following their marriage in 1991, Pastor Chris and his wife embarked on a journey together, united by their shared faith and commitment to each other. However, over the years, challenges began to emerge, eventually leading to their divorce in 2016.

While the exact reasons for their separation remain undisclosed, speculation suggests that the geographical distance between them played a significant role. Pastor Chris’ extensive engagements in Nigeria and Anita’s responsibilities within Christ Embassy’s branches in the United Kingdom created a physical separation that proved difficult to navigate

The geographical barrier likely strained their relationship, gradually leading to the breakdown of their marriage. Despite their initial vows and shared aspirations, the demands of their respective roles and the geographical divide posed insurmountable challenges, ultimately culminating in their decision to part ways.
